Mobile Impacts



The mobile effects of cold laser treatment materialize through enhanced power manufacturing and enhanced cellular repair devices. When the cold laser light penetrates the skin and gets to the targeted cells, it promotes the mitochondria, the giant of the cell, to produce even more adenosine triphosphate (ATP).

This rise in ATP provides cells with the energy they need to carry out numerous functions, such as repairing damage and lowering inflammation.

Additionally, cold laser treatment sets off a waterfall of biochemical reactions within the cells that advertise recovery and regrowth. Scientific Efficiency



Cold laser treatment has demonstrated its scientific effectiveness in various clinical applications, showcasing its effectiveness in promoting healing and reducing recovery times. This non-invasive treatment has actually been located advantageous in accelerating cells repair work, lowering inflammation, and alleviating pain. Study has revealed that cold laser therapy can improve the healing process by advertising the production of adenosine triphosphate (ATP) in cells, which is important for cellular function and regeneration.

In medical studies, cold laser therapy has shown to be effective in treating problems such as tendonitis, joint inflammation, repetitive strain injury, and sporting activities injuries. Individuals undertaking cold laser therapy have actually reported substantial pain decrease, boosted range of motion, and faster recuperation compared to typical therapies.

The targeted application of low-level laser light penetrates deep right into tissues, boosting organic procedures at a mobile level without creating any discomfort or negative effects.
